The RCMP is reminding motorists to always be prepared for the worst after yesterday's blizzard left hundreds of motorists stranded on highways and in ditches throughout the province.

Tara Seel from RCMP Manitoba says they received over 100 calls for help on Tuesday. "In blizzard conditions, if you can stay home, that's the safest option. But if it's absolutely necessary for you to head onto the road, there's things you can do. One is, dress warmly."

Motorists should also have emergency kits that include a shovel, blankets, candles, and something to help gain traction such as sand or cat litter.
